Definitions from Wikipedia (It Might as Well Be Spring)
▸ noun: "It Might as Well Be Spring" is a song from the 1945 film State Fair. which features the only original film score by the songwriting team of Richard Rodgers and Oscar Hammerstein II.
▸ noun: an album by American saxophonist Ike Quebec recorded in 1961 and released on the Blue Note label.
▸ noun: a solo album by American jazz pianist Kenny Drew recorded in 1981 and released on the Soul Note label.
